Abstract
In this paper, we study the asymptotic behavior of the linearized elasticity system with nonhomogeneous traction condition in perforated domains. To do that, we use the He0-convergence introduced by M. El Hajji in [4] which generalizes - in the case of the linearized elasticity system - the notion of H0-convergence introduced by M. Briane, A. Damlamian and P. Donato in[1]. We give then some examples to illustrate this result.
